After that, the other day, Fb power down the whole verification program once more, immediately after wrongly guaranteeing at the very least half dozen bot membership. The following is Mitchell Clark on Brink:

Myspace is halting brand new extension of their verification system, claiming it needs to work on the application and you will feedback processes one to lets anyone on bluish take a look at draw club. That it transform, where Twitter will never be letting new-people sign up for verification, is coming after Myspace admitted you to definitely multiple phony account, and therefore reportedly was element of good botnet, was basically improperly confirmed. […]

This is simply not the very first time Fb has actually paused the confirmation system – they place the personal procedure toward control 2017, once they obtained backlash to have verifying one of the organizers behind the latest Unify The right rally inside the Charlottesville. It cut back a revamped type within the 2021 – and you can paused it seven days later due to an avalanche from demands.

Cooked toward Twitter’s method ‘s the proven fact that verification shall be uncommon and you may dear – booked to have “notable” membership merely. Myspace and you may Instagram grab an equivalent method. Certainly my center thinking would be the fact booking verification having “notable” profile actually decreases rely upon networking sites overall. it reserves special rights to own elites – like customer service – that needs to be accessible to all; it confers ethical authority for the anybody who is able to get an excellent checkmark, even in the event he’s among the poor stars to your network; and you will, naturally, It types contempt ranging from typical users and you may “bluechecks.”

For the next system has resolved the situation out of user credibility in the a totally additional way, plus the overall performance was indeed … pretty great.

Inside April I had written concerning app’s flow a year ago to help some body guarantee the account because of the sending in several selfies:

Up on consult, Tinder sends the user a picture of an unit undertaking certain presents. Users simply take selfies on the presents shown and you can fill out them to Tinder; images is actually assessed from the the people class. If the customer’s presents match the model’s, it get a bluish checkmark. The method requires on the 24 hours.

Catfishing remains a significant disease on matchmaking programs, very care about-suffice confirmation similar to this details an obvious disease. Although a blue checkmark to the Tinder cannot let you know everything you you need to know from the a possible big date, they drastically advances the possibility your individual you’re talking to at the very least works out their photo. The pros was significant enough that, about what I am able to give, paras tapa tavata naisia verkossa many Tinder profiles in my own urban area have finally verified the pages.
